Company commander of the Culpeper Minute Men Batttalion which formed in 1775.

Lt. Col. Jameson fought in the battle of Great Bridge during the Revolutionary War. In March of 1777, he was a Major for the Continental Dragoons.

He was wounded at Valley Forge in 1778, and in 1780, his unit helped capture John Andre, a British spy who was sending messages for Benedict Arnold.

- Husband of Elizabeth Starrow (possibly Davenport)
- Brother of Lt. David Jameson
